JBDI Holdings Ltd generated $8.4M in revenue in fiscal year 2025. This represents a decrease of 10.1% from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d's EBITDA was -$2.6M in fiscal year 2025, measuring ear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ortization. This represents a decrease of 236.7% from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d generated -$3.4M in free cash flow in fiscal year 2025, representing cash available after capex. This represents a decrease of 469.9% from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d reported -$2.7M in net income in fiscal year 2025. This represents a decrease of 178.4% from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d earned $-0.14 per diluted share (EPS) in fiscal year 2025. This represents a decrease of 180.0% from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d held $2.7M in cash against $236K in long-term debt as of fiscal year 2025.
JBDI Holdings Ltd had 19M shares outstanding in fiscal year 2025. This represents an increase of 6.7% from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d's gross margin was 39.7% in fiscal year 2025, indicating the percentage of revenue retained after direct costs. This is down 5.8 percentage points from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d's operating margin was -34.6% in fiscal year 2025, reflecting core business profitability. This is down 21.3 percentage points from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d's net profit margin was -32.2% in fiscal year 2025, showing the share of revenue converted to profit. This is down 21.8 percentage points from the prior year.
JBDI Holdings Ltd spent $571K on share buybacks in fiscal year 2025, returning capital to shareholders by reducing shares outstanding.
JBDI Holdings Ltd invested $32K in capex in fiscal year 2025, funding long-term assets and infrastructure. This represents a decrease of 60.5% from the prior year.

What is JBDI Holdings Ltd's Piotroski F-Score?
JBDI Holdings Ltd (JBDI) has a Piotroski F-Score of 2 out of 9, indicating weak financial health. The F-Score evaluates nine binary signals across profitability (positive ROA, positive cash flow, improving ROA, earnings quality), leverage (decreasing debt, improving liquidity, no share dilution), and operating efficiency (improving gross margin, improving asset turnover).
